Full Itinerary

Your adventure begins easy, with a private complimentary airport pick up and transfer directly to your hotel. You’re scheduled to take it easy today, to allow you to adjust to the altitude. If you’re up for it, head out into the city to explore.

There’s plenty to see in the historical center- from the more bohemian neighborhood of San Blas, to San Cristobal church and it’s incredible viewpoint.

One thing is for sure- spend longer than 15 minutes strolling around and you’re certain to see an Inca Wall, a colonial church, and a woman in traditional clothing accompanied by her alpaca.

You can choose what excites you this afternoon. Whether it is wandering the local market and sampling some street food, winding your way through local artists’ stores, checking out some of the museums, or chilling out in your hotel. Cusco is your oyster.

Be sure to check out the city after the sun has set- there’s a certain magic to these cobbled streets at nightfall. But don’t stay out too late! Tomorrow we begin our trip to Machu Picchu.

After a gentle start yesterday, we waste no time today. A private pickup awaits you at your hotel, and we begin the drive through the beautiful Peruvian countryside. Keep your eyes peeled as the city melts away- you won’t regret it.

It’s just 45 minutes to our first stop, Pisac. Pisac is a town that is famous for its huge and bustling market and the ruins that sit high above the town. We will visit both before heading to Urubamba for lunch.

After lunch we head to Maras salt mines. Locals to the town of Maras have been collecting salt from these mines for generations, and you may even see some in the harvesting process while visiting.

We head from the salt mines to Moray, a pre-Inca archeological site used for crop experimentation right up until the site became a protected area. Our last stop of the day is Ollantaytambo, one of the few remaining functioning Inca towns.

We will have a quick tour of Ollantaytambo before jumping on the train to Aguas Calientes- the town at the base of Machu Picchu. Upon arrival, your private guide will transfer you to your hotel to check in for the night.

We don’t want to waste a moment of the day, so after an early breakfast we jump on the shuttle bus up to the citadel. We arrive in time to watch the sunrise from inside the citadel before our tour begins.

**Optional hike

**Huayna Picchu and Machu Picchu Mountain are optional treks within Machu Picchu Citadel which does not include a guide. This is a self-guided climb that you will do after your guided tour of Machu Picchu. If you would like the extra hike to be guided, please request in advance. There is an extra cost for this.

After the tour we take the bus back to Aguas Calientes. If time permits than we get to explore the artisanal markets, stroll the cobbled streets, or even check out the hot springs.

Finally, we board our train back to Ollantaytambo where our private transportation will be waiting to take us back to Cusco. Estimated arrival time in Cusco is 7:00pm.

All too soon, we arrive at the last morning of your time in Cusco. Start it right with a delicious breakfast from your hotel before your guide picks you up at 9am.

We start with a walking tour of the city, exploring the famous San Pedro Market, a true representation of authentic Cusqueñian day to day life. The guide will explain the history of this market as you wander through the narrow aisles laden with colorful fabrics, fruits, vegetables, bread, shaman stalls, etc.

We head from the market to Cusco’s main square. A busy and vibrant space that marks the colonial center of the city. Notable features include wide stone pathways and well-kept colorful gardens, as well as intricate churches.

The next stop is the famous street of Hatun Rumiyoc. The walls of the palace have a Snake and Puma on it. Hunt out the well-known 12 angle stone which is a symbol of perfection in Incan Architecture.

After, we will head to the Temple of the Sun (Qorikancha) upon which the Convent of Santo Domingo was built. Qorikancha is a living representation of merging of Inca architecture and the Spanish conquest.

At the conclusion of your city tour, you have free time until your flight back to Lima, ready for your next destination.
